Large trucks require a lot of routine maintenance to operate properly. Failure to regularly inspect the truck and maintain detailed records can lead to problems like brake failure or blowing out a tire. A skilled lawyer can look through the trucking company's maintenance records to confirm that the equipment met certain standards prior to a crash occurred.

The majority of accidents involving trucks occur in areas of high traffic in which drivers of smaller cars could interfere with the truck's turning space or cut it off when stopping. In some cases, this can cause the truck to jackknife on the road, causing it to block traffic. The 18-wheeler is more hazardous due to its size and weight. They have large blind spots and can cause serious injuries when they hit smaller vehicles. Unfortunately, a lot of these accidents are due to negligence of safety guidelines by the trucking companies.

Commercial trucks are regulated by strict Federal regulations that regulate how long they can be on the road without stopping as well as what they can consume while driving, 18 wheeler accident attorneys and the quantity of cargo they are allowed to transport. They also have to undergo regular inspections and maintenance. Their brake systems, as well and other parts are monitored using log books as well as devices called "black boxes" which keep track of the vehicle's performance.
